Why STEM Toys Matter For Learning

STEM toys play an important role in supporting cognitive development by encouraging hands-on, active learning. Instead of passively consuming content, children engage directly with materials, allowing them to see how ideas work in real time. Building, experimenting, and problem-solving help strengthen neural connections and support deeper understanding.

Research consistently shows that children learn more effectively when lessons are paired with tactile experiences. STEM toys provide opportunities to ask questions, explore solutions, and understand cause-and-effect relationships. Many award-winning educational toys are built around these principles, helping children develop skills that extend beyond academics.

Modern STEM toys are also designed for a wide range of age groups. Toddlers can explore basic shapes, colors, and patterns, while older children can dive into robotics, circuits, and coding logic. The best STEM toys strike a balance between challenge and enjoyment, keeping kids motivated as their skills grow.


Best STEM Toys For Early Exploration

Early exposure to STEM concepts helps build confidence and curiosity. These toys introduce foundational ideas through simple, engaging activities that feel like play rather than instruction.

1. Learning Resources STEM Explorers Pixel Art Challenge

This creative learning set introduces children to math, logic, and visual problem-solving. By using colorful tiles to recreate pixel-based designs, kids practice counting, symmetry, and pattern recognition. The hands-on format also supports fine motor skill development and concentration. Ideal for young learners, this toy helps establish early STEM confidence through fun, achievable challenges.

2. PicassoTiles STEM Kids Solar Powered Transformer

Solar-powered building toys make abstract energy concepts easy to understand. This transformer set allows children to build models that move using sunlight. As kids observe how light turns into motion, they learn about renewable energy, basic mechanics, and cause and effect. The hands-on approach makes sustainability concepts accessible and memorable.

3. Hyperbola Maker DIY Kit Educational STEM Toy

Math-focused toys can feel intimidating, but this kit presents geometry in an approachable way. By creating curves and structures through guided construction, children learn about mathematical relationships without pressure. The visual and tactile nature of the kit makes it an effective introduction to advanced concepts while keeping learning enjoyable.

These early exploration toys help younger children engage naturally with STEM topics, laying the groundwork for more advanced learning later on.


Engineering And Construction STEM Favorites

Engineering toys encourage kids to think structurally, test ideas, and refine their designs. These sets often involve trial and error, which teaches patience, resilience, and analytical thinking.

4. Engino STEM Engineering Fluid Dynamics Building Set

Designed for curious minds, this advanced building set introduces children to fluid dynamics and mechanical systems. Through guided experiments and modular construction, kids learn how liquids move and how mechanical parts interact. Highly rated by educators, this set promotes scientific thinking through real-world experimentation.

5. K’NEX Education STEM Explorations Roller Coaster Set

This classic construction set remains a favorite for teaching physics concepts. With over 500 pieces, children can design and build working roller coasters while exploring gravity, momentum, and motion. The satisfaction of watching a coaster function reinforces learning and encourages creative problem-solving.

6. Playz Electronic Circuit Board STEM Toy For Kids

Electronics kits offer practical exposure to engineering fundamentals. This circuit board set allows children to create working electrical projects using clear instructions and modular components. By experimenting with circuits, kids gain an understanding of electricity that supports future interests in technology and engineering.

Engineering toys provide valuable opportunities for hands-on learning while fostering creativity and persistence.


Robotics And Coding Playsets

Robotics and coding toys have become some of the most engaging STEM tools available. They introduce computational thinking and logic in ways that feel interactive and accessible.

7. Ozobot Evo Coding Robot

This compact robot teaches coding through color-coded commands and digital interfaces. Children can program movements using markers or apps, blending creativity with logic. Award-winning and classroom-tested, this robot helps kids understand sequencing, problem-solving, and basic programming concepts.

8. Botley 2.0 Coding Robot

Botley offers a screen-free approach to coding education. Using a remote control, children program commands that guide the robot through obstacles and tasks. This makes it especially suitable for younger learners who benefit from physical interaction without screen time.

9. LEGO Education SPIKE Prime

This advanced robotics kit combines traditional LEGO building with programmable sensors and motors. Designed for older children, it supports deeper exploration of engineering, coding, and robotics. With endless customization options, the set grows alongside a child’s skill level.

Robotics toys stand out because they merge play with real-world skills that align with modern technology careers.


Creative STEM Play Experiences

Creative STEM toys encourage imagination while reinforcing scientific and mathematical principles. These sets allow children to apply what they learn in open-ended ways.

10. Magna-Tiles Sets

Magnetic tiles are a timeless favorite for developing spatial reasoning and geometry skills. Kids can build structures freely, experimenting with balance, symmetry, and design. The open-ended nature of Magna-Tiles supports creativity and independent exploration.

11. K’NEX Marble Coaster Run

This build-and-play set combines engineering with kinetic fun. Children design tracks and observe how gravity moves marbles through loops and turns. Planning and structural thinking are reinforced as kids adjust designs to improve performance.

12. LeapFrog Magic Adventures Telescope

Blending science with exploration, this interactive telescope introduces children to astronomy. The Zoom features and educational content help kids learn about planets, stars, and space exploration. The immersive experience makes science feel exciting and accessible.

Creative play experiences reinforce STEM learning by connecting concepts to imagination and discovery.

How To Choose The Right STEM Toy

Selecting the right STEM toy depends on several factors, including age, interests, and skill level. Younger children benefit from tactile toys that introduce shapes, numbers, and simple mechanics. Older kids often enjoy construction sets, coding kits, and robotics that challenge their thinking.

Key considerations include:

  • Age Appropriateness: Follow recommended age ranges to ensure developmental alignment
  • Educational Value: Look for toys that encourage active problem-solving
  • Replay Potential: Toys with multiple uses offer lasting value
  • Interest Alignment: Choose themes that match a child’s natural curiosity

Thoughtful selection ensures that playtime supports meaningful learning.
